Three environments: sandbox (synthetic traffic), staging (replayed lobby sensor data), prod (live scheduling trials). Reviewers: sandbox is the only environment where heuristic changes may land without sign-off. Staging runs nightly regression against the Ashbury scenario suite; diffs over 2% block merge. Prod changes require two approvals. All environments share one image but load per-env settings at startup. The staging configuration, which your review should validate against, is as follows.

config for bafof-yadup:
[raldor]
team = druys
access_code = ac_de306a
host = raldor.zemvarworks.local
port = 9000
owner = wendor.julir
peer = belael.halixstack.local

Handover — night shift, Wexbury Depot. Goods lift is reserved for deliveries only until Friday; do not let staff use it for personal trips. Haulier from Fenlow Logistics arrives around 2am, pallets go straight to the Level -1 cage. Keep the loading bay shutter down between deliveries. The lift control panel is locked to delivery mode; to release it for each run, enter the code below.

turnstile pass: bdg-YEOZLM-79341408

The Larkfold CSV import wizard reads its settings at startup; restarts are required for changes to take effect. On-call engineers should check these first when imports stall:

- `IMPORT_MAX_ROWS` — hard cap per upload, default 50000
- `IMPORT_DELIMITER_GUESS` — enable automatic delimiter detection
- `IMPORT_TEMP_DIR` — must be writable or uploads fail with a generic error

Rejected rows are quarantined for 72 hours. The wizard also validates uploads against the schema registry, which requires a credential set on the line below.

vault entry, yadug-yahig: VAULT_KEY8=0123db84